iOS 指定压缩图片大小的解决方式

文章转自:iOS 图片压缩限制大小最优解

这里的maxLength 入参 可以这样写
比如指定 压缩成400kb
400.f * 1024.f 即可

/*
 *  压缩图片方法(先压缩质量再压缩尺寸)
 */
-(NSData *)compressWithLengthLimit:(NSUInteger)maxLength;
/*
 *  压缩图片方法(压缩质量)
 */
-(NSData *)compressQualityWithLengthLimit:(NSInteger)maxLength;
/*
 *  压缩图片方法(压缩质量二分法)
 */
-(NSData *)compressMidQualityWithLengthLimit:(NSInteger)maxLength;
/*
 *  压缩图片方法(压缩尺寸)
 */
-(NSData *)compressBySizeWithLengthLimit:(NSUInteger)maxLength;


-(NSData *)compressWithLengthLimit:(NSUInteger)maxLength{
    // Compress by quality
    CGFloat compression = 1;
    NSData *data = UIImageJPEGRepresentation(self, compression);
    //NSLog(@"Before compressing quality, image size = %ld KB",data.length/1024);
    if (data.length < maxLength) return data;

    CGFloat max = 1;
    CGFloat min = 0;
    for (int i = 0; i < 6; ++i) {
        compression = (max + min) / 2;
        data = UIImageJPEGRepresentation(self, compression);
        //NSLog(@"Compression = %.1f", compression);
        //NSLog(@"In compressing quality loop, image size = %ld KB", data.length / 1024);
        if (data.length < maxLength * 0.9) {
            min = compression;
        } else if (data.length > maxLength) {
            max = compression;
        } else {
            break;
        }
    }
    //NSLog(@"After compressing quality, image size = %ld KB", data.length / 1024);
    if (data.length < maxLength) return data;
    UIImage *resultImage = [UIImage imageWithData:data];
    // Compress by size
    NSUInteger lastDataLength = 0;
    while (data.length > maxLength && data.length != lastDataLength) {
        lastDataLength = data.length;
        CGFloat ratio = (CGFloat)maxLength / data.length;
        //NSLog(@"Ratio = %.1f", ratio);
        CGSize size = CGSizeMake((NSUInteger)(resultImage.size.width * sqrtf(ratio)),
                                 (NSUInteger)(resultImage.size.height * sqrtf(ratio))); // Use NSUInteger to prevent white blank
        UIGraphicsBeginImageContext(size);
        [resultImage drawInRect:CGRectMake(0, 0, size.width, size.height)];
        resultImage = UIGraphicsGetImageFromCurrentImageContext();
        UIGraphicsEndImageContext();
        data = UIImageJPEGRepresentation(resultImage, compression);
        NSLog(@"In compressing size loop, image size = %ld KB", data.length / 1024);
    }
    NSLog(@"After compressing size loop, image size = %ld KB", data.length / 1024);
    return data;
}

- (NSData *)compressQualityWithLengthLimit:(NSInteger)maxLength {
    CGFloat compression = 1;
    NSData *data = UIImageJPEGRepresentation(self, compression);
    while (data.length > maxLength && compression > 0) {
        compression -= 0.02;
        data = UIImageJPEGRepresentation(self, compression); // When compression less than a value, this code dose not work
    }
    return data;
}


-(NSData *)compressMidQualityWithLengthLimit:(NSInteger)maxLength{
    CGFloat compression = 1;
    NSData *data = UIImageJPEGRepresentation(self, compression);
    if (data.length < maxLength) return data;
    CGFloat max = 1;
    CGFloat min = 0;
    for (int i = 0; i < 6; ++i) {
        compression = (max + min) / 2;
        data = UIImageJPEGRepresentation(self, compression);
        if (data.length < maxLength * 0.9) {
            min = compression;
        } else if (data.length > maxLength) {
            max = compression;
        } else {
            break;
        }
    }
    return data;
}

-(NSData *)compressBySizeWithLengthLimit:(NSUInteger)maxLength{
    UIImage *resultImage = self;
    NSData *data = UIImageJPEGRepresentation(resultImage, 1);
    NSUInteger lastDataLength = 0;
    while (data.length > maxLength && data.length != lastDataLength) {
        lastDataLength = data.length;
        CGFloat ratio = (CGFloat)maxLength / data.length;
        CGSize size = CGSizeMake((NSUInteger)(resultImage.size.width * sqrtf(ratio)),
                                 (NSUInteger)(resultImage.size.height * sqrtf(ratio))); // Use NSUInteger to prevent white blank
        UIGraphicsBeginImageContext(size);
        // Use image to draw (drawInRect:), image is larger but more compression time
        // Use result image to draw, image is smaller but less compression time
        [resultImage drawInRect:CGRectMake(0, 0, size.width, size.height)];
        resultImage = UIGraphicsGetImageFromCurrentImageContext();
        UIGraphicsEndImageContext();
        data = UIImageJPEGRepresentation(resultImage, 1);
    }
    return data;
}
